CLEVELAND, Miss. -- Delta State University head men's soccer coach
Andy Robertson announced the signing of Ivar Spendler to the incoming class for the Statesmen.
"Ivar is a left-sided player who will be coming in to fill a big void for us with the departure of graduating senior captain
Myron Duffy," said Robertson. "He is a hard working, versatile player that can be used anywhere on the left hand side of the field."
Spendler, a left back, enters the program as a freshman for the Green-and-White after attending Katedralskolan. The Vaxjo, Sweden native also represented Växjö Norra IF's academy Under-19 team.
"He has primarily played left back, but we feel like he has a chance to succeed on the left side of our formations," said Robertson. "Some of his best attributes include his 1-on-1 defending, his work ethic, and his ability to get up and down the line with ease."
